What "Spiritual Benefits" Actually Refers To
The phrase spiritual benefits of fasting means different things depending on who is using it. In religious contexts, it refers to outcomes like humility, gratitude, self-discipline, and a sharpened capacity for prayer, meditation, or reflection. In secular or wellness contexts, the same phrase often describes increased mental clarity, a sense of calm, reduced reactivity, and what some practitioners call a feeling of being "more present."
These are not the same claims, but they share a common thread: the idea that temporarily withdrawing from food changes something about subjective experience — how a person thinks, feels, and perceives their inner and outer world.
What makes this genuinely interesting from a nutritional science standpoint is that fasting does produce measurable physiological changes in the brain and nervous system. Whether those changes fully explain spiritual experiences — or simply create conditions that some people interpret through a spiritual lens — is a question science has not resolved and may not be equipped to resolve.
The Physiology Underneath the Experience 🧠
Several biological shifts that occur during fasting are relevant to mental and emotional experience.
Ketosis is among the most studied. When carbohydrate intake drops significantly and glycogen stores are depleted — typically after 12 to 24 hours of fasting, depending on individual metabolism and activity level — the liver begins producing ketone bodies as an alternative fuel source. The brain can use ketones efficiently, and some research suggests they may have a stabilizing effect on neuronal activity. This is an area of active investigation; early findings are intriguing but not yet conclusive for healthy adults fasting in typical ranges.
Cortisol and stress hormones shift during fasting in ways that are timing-dependent and highly variable between individuals. Short-term fasting may affect the rhythm of cortisol release, which in turn interacts with mood, alertness, and the perception of stress. The relationship is not linear — some people report increased calm, others report irritability, and individual differences in baseline stress physiology appear to matter considerably.
Autophagy, the cellular process by which the body clears damaged components, increases during extended periods of caloric restriction. While most autophagy research focuses on cellular health rather than mental experience, some researchers have speculated about connections to neural function. This area of research is still developing, and the evidence at this point is largely preclinical or preliminary.
Gut-brain communication is another relevant mechanism. The gut microbiome and the hormonal signals the digestive system sends to the brain are altered during fasting. Because the gut-brain axis influences mood, appetite regulation, and even anxiety, changes in digestive activity during a fast may affect emotional states — though the specific mechanisms in fasting contexts are still being mapped.
None of these mechanisms individually explains the range of experiences people attribute to fasting. More likely, the experience is multifactorial — shaped by physiology, expectation, context, and the meaning a person brings to the practice.
What Variables Shape the Experience
Outcomes during fasting vary considerably based on factors that are highly individual.
| Factor | Why It Matters |
|---|---|
| Fasting duration | Short fasts (12–16 hours) and extended fasts (24–72+ hours) produce different physiological states; subjective experience tends to shift across these windows |
| Baseline diet | Someone who regularly eats a high-carbohydrate diet may experience a more pronounced adaptation period than someone whose diet already moderates carbohydrate intake |
| Hydration and electrolytes | Inadequate fluid or electrolyte intake during fasting can produce headaches, fatigue, and irritability that may be mistaken for inherent effects of fasting itself |
| Sleep quality | Fasting can affect sleep architecture, and sleep deprivation significantly alters mood, cognition, and emotional regulation |
| Stress load | People under high chronic stress may experience fasting differently than those in lower-stress periods |
| Medications | Some medications require food for proper absorption or to avoid side effects; fasting interacts with numerous drug types |
| Age and hormonal status | Adolescents, older adults, pregnant or nursing individuals, and people with hormonal conditions respond differently to caloric restriction |
| Intention and context | Research on placebo effects and expectation suggests that what a person believes about a practice affects how they experience it — this is especially relevant in spiritually motivated fasting |
This last factor deserves particular attention. Much of the research on fasting and mental states involves people who chose to fast with specific intentions — whether religious, therapeutic, or exploratory. Separating the physiological effects from the effects of intention, ritual, community support, and belief is methodologically difficult, and most studies do not fully control for it.
Fasting Across Traditions: Shared Structure, Different Meaning
✦ Nearly every major spiritual tradition has a fasting practice, and what's notable from a research perspective is how structurally similar many of them are — even across cultures with no historical contact. Ramadan in Islam, Yom Kippur in Judaism, Lent in Christianity, Ekadashi in Hinduism, and various forms of intermittent and extended fasting in Buddhism all involve voluntary food restriction within a framework of intentional awareness.
This convergence doesn't prove that fasting produces spiritual experience — but it does suggest that the combination of physiology, intention, and structure reliably produces something that different cultures have found meaningful and worth preserving. From an educational standpoint, understanding the tradition a person practices within — or the lack of one — is important context for interpreting any reported experience.
Research on fasting within religious contexts, such as studies examining mood and cognition during Ramadan, shows a wide range of individual responses. Some participants report increased wellbeing and mental clarity; others report fatigue and difficulty concentrating, particularly in the early days of the fast. Variables like sleep timing, hydration, social context, and pre-fast dietary habits appear to significantly influence outcomes within the same practice.
What the Research Honestly Shows — and Where It Falls Short
Several studies have examined the psychological and emotional effects of fasting, with findings that span clinical research, observational studies, and small experimental trials. Broadly, some research suggests that short-term fasting may support mood stability and subjective wellbeing in certain populations — but the evidence is mixed, and many studies are small, short-term, or conducted in populations with specific health profiles that limit generalizability.
There is more robust evidence for the effects of caloric restriction on cognitive function — particularly in the context of metabolic health — but this research typically focuses on longer-term dietary patterns rather than acute fasting experiences.
The gap between "what people report experiencing" and "what research has confirmed as a measurable effect" is wide in this area. Self-reported experiences of heightened clarity, emotional openness, or spiritual awareness are real as reported experiences — but they are difficult to study in controlled conditions, and the mechanisms remain incompletely understood.
